From the world's best-selling practicing veterinarian, Dr. Bruce Fogle, Caring For Your Dog is the definitive, photo-illustrated, user-friendly reference on canine health. Combining accessibility with authority, this one-stop reference provides professional, in-depth medical advice on the diagnosis of common canine diseases and disorders in dogs of all stages of life, with specially commissioned illustrations of the canine anatomy and an informative Q & A section. |
